Description of problem:
Installer gives error message claiming that perl-5.8.0-55 cannot be found and 
that the iso must be damaged or something.  However, I have tried this with 
different isos from various ftps, and the cd check in the beginning always says 
the cd passed the test.  Yet despite this, anaconda always fails right at this 
very file.
